Improving Marriage, Family Relations

The Legal Department of the All-China Women's Federation (ACWF), the China Association (for the Study of) Marriage and Family (CAMF) and the Marriage and Family Laws Studies Institution, under the China Law Society, held, in Beijing on December 27, 2017, the 2017 Annual Meeting of the China Society for the Study of Marriage and Family. Organizers invited experts in family and marriage and scholars (who study sociology, medical science, laws and legal regulations) to share the achievements of their studies of the laws on marriage and family, and to discuss how to improve marriage and family relations. Zhen Yan, President of CAMF and Deputy Director of the Social and Legal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ference (CPPCC), and Tan Lin, Vice-President of CAMF and Vice-President and Member of the Secretariat of ACWF, spoke during the meeting.

Tan noted ACWF's officials hoped the scholars and experts will make greater achievements in their studies, so they can promote promulgation of laws and regulations related to marriage and family.

Li Mingshun, a professor with China Women's University, explained how China should build rational marriage and family systems.

Wang Yi, President of Remin University's Law School, suggested lawmakers should adopt a people-oriented attitude as they formulate laws and regulations.
